Are you allowed to wear gloves while fielding in cricket?

Are you allowed to wear gloves while fielding in cricket?

Players, Substitutes, Runners and Practice. No fielder other than the wicket-keeper shall be permitted to wear gloves or external leg guards. In addition, protection for the hand or fingers may be worn only with the consent of the umpires. 28.2.

Can you bowl with tape on fingers?

Bowlers are not allowed to use tapes while bowling, especially in their bowling hand as it may provide extra grip to bowlers mostly in case of spinners. In case of batting and fielding, players can use tapes because it doesn’t make much difference.

How do you immobilize a finger?

Doctors commonly treat a jammed finger with a splint, which is a brace that keeps the finger straight and stable while the damaged ligaments heal. Another option is known as buddy taping or wrapping, where the injured finger is taped securely to a non-injured finger for support.

How do you protect your body when playing cricket?

Wear body padding, including gloves, leg pads, boxes and forearm guards while batting. Wear a cricket helmet with a faceguard when wicket keeping, batting or fielding in close. If you have a history of injury, speak to your doctor or physiotherapist about appropriate bracing or protective gear.

Why do cricketers tape up their fingers when fielding?

Note that the point about protection for the hand or fingers has been the source of some minor controversy over the years. Cricketers frequently injure their fingers while fielding and will often be seen with fingers taped up or two fingers taped together to protect a damaged finger.

How do you make a cricket field safe?

A safe ground is important, so remember to: Remove hazards, such as stones and water, from the playing surface. Make sure the pitch is smooth and clean. Make sure the netting in practice nets is adequate to stop cricket balls.
